Ego Death Capital, led by Nico Lechuga and Lyn Alden, has raised $100 million intended for investments in Bitcoin infrastructure, potentially transforming market landscapes.
Introduction
Ego Death Capital has completed the fundraising of $100 million targeting startups focused on Bitcoin infrastructure. The establishment of this fund signifies trust in Bitcoin's application potential and may positively impact market sentiment.
Leadership Perspectives
Founding Partner Nico Lechuga emphasized their commitment to investing in "companies... solving real-world problems," a testament to the fund's targeted utility. In this regard, Lyn Alden stated:
> "We’re investing in businesses that treat Bitcoin not as a trade, but as infrastructure - something to build on, not bet on."
